Welcome to the Sablewood search team! One thing you'll hit in week one: the nightly reindex. Every night at 02:00 the Lanternfish job rebuilds the full search index from the content store. Usually it just works, but if it dies midway, the index lands in a locked partial state and morning searches get weird. Don't panic — there's a resume tool on the ops box. Run `lanternfish resume` and, when prompted to unseal the partial index, enter the recovery passphrase shown below.

unlock words, fawig-bagef: olidor-holir-istox-holath-tamys-quenion-giliel

## Recovering the TideBoard admin account

Hey, new folks — this comes up more than you'd think. TideBoard is our tide-table widget served to the Harrowgate marina kiosks, and its admin console locks the account after three bad logins. Don't bother emailing the old Corvid Systems crew; they're gone. Instead, restart the widget gateway, wait for the amber banner to clear, then choose "Recover account" on the login screen. When prompted, enter the recovery passphrase shown below.

strongbox words: druath-quenael

## 3.0.0 — Changed defaults

Replaced the homegrown Stoatline job queue with Burrowtask. Retries now use exponential backoff instead of fixed 30s intervals. Dead-letter handling is on by default; previously jobs were silently dropped after five failures. Worker concurrency defaults dropped from 16 to 8. Old Stoatline config keys are ignored with a startup warning. New defaults are as follows.

service settings:
[rusax]
port = 8000
team = fraael
host = rusax.tolvaqworks.local
region = east-1
access_code = ac_0b0d5b
timeout_ms = 5000